East Texas Medical Center Regional Healthcare System
goes mobile with iTriage
East
Texas Medical Center Regional Healthcare System has expanded its presence in
the growing mobile market through a partnership with iTriage® -- a consumer
healthcare application that gives users on-the-go access to medical information
and providers.
Mobile
users have quick and easy access to symptoms, diseases and hospital
information. iTriage is available as a free download through the app stores for
iPhone® and Android® mobile devices, and any Internet-enabled device at www.iTriageHealth.com.
According
to the most recent Nielsen statistics, 40 percent of mobile consumers in the U.S. now own a
smartphone, with 50 percent adoption predicted by the end of 2011. This growing
trend has led ETMC to reach out to mobile users in the community by providing
convenient access to information about its facilities and services.
Schumacher Group, the nation's third largest emergency and
hospital medicine management firm, is partnering with ETMC to bring iTriage to
ETMC hospitals throughout the region. This state-of-the art technology gives East Texas residents the resources to learn more about a
specific medical condition and make the most informed decision about where to
seek treatment. iTriage lets users:
- Learn
about possible causes and treatment options
- Obtain
medication information for treatment of a specific condition
- Find
detailed ETMC information like services, specialties, hours of operation
and turn-by-turn directions

About iTriage, LLC
Headquartered
in Denver, CO and co-founded by two emergency
physicians, iTriage offers a unique Symptom-to-Provider™ pathway that empowers
patients to make better healthcare decisions. iTriage helps people answer the
two most common medical questions: "What condition could I have?" and "Where
should I go for treatment?" Millions of consumers around the globe have downloaded
iTriage on their mobile devices and thousands of healthcare providers use
iTriage to reach and communicate critical facility and service information to
